When planning a party for children, safety is always a primary consideration. One of the popular decorative items that often make an appearance at these events is foil balloons. With their shiny, colorful surfaces, foil balloons are visually appealing, but many parents and caretakers may wonder about their safety during play and celebrations.

To shed light on this topic, we consulted several experts in child safety and event planning. Their diverse opinions provide a comprehensive view of the risks and benefits associated with foil balloons at children's gatherings.
Dr. Jane McAllister, a pediatrician specializing in child safety, emphasizes the potential choking hazard presented by foil balloons. "While they’re generally safe for decoration, once they deflate, they can become a choking risk, especially for toddlers. It's essential to supervise children and ensure that the balloons are disposed of properly after the event."
Meanwhile, Party Planner Lisa Thompson highlights the decorative value of foil balloons. "They’re a fantastic way to brighten up a party atmosphere. However, it’s important to educate parents on proper use. Balloons should never be used as toys; rather, they should serve as decorations that add flair to the party."

Some industry experts have raised concerns about the materials used in foil balloons. Environmental scientist Dr. Michael Greene warns, "Foil balloons are made from a type of plastic that may not be biodegradable. While they pose minimal direct harm during a party, it's imperative to consider their environmental impact, as well as the effects if ingested."
